Dispersion of Phthalocyanine Green G in Nonaqueous Medium Using Hyperdispersants and Application in E‐Ink
Authors:Jing Wang  Ya‐qing Feng  Jian‐yu Xie  Gang Li
Institution:School of Chemical Engineering and Technology , Tianjin University , Tianjin, China
Abstract:Phthalocyanine green G modified with hyperdispersants was dispersed in tetrachloroethylene. Dispersibility and zeta potential of modified phthalocyanine green G in tetrachloroethylene were studied. The phthalocyanine green G particles modified with hyperdispersants were characterized by FTIR and SEM. E‐Ink containing dispersion liquid of phthalocyanine and tetrachloroethylene was prepared by coacervation, in situ polymerization, and interfacial polymerization. E‐Ink prepared by coacervation and in situ polymerization had a reversible electric response.
